    It is an essential tool for electronic production and electrical maintenance, the main use is soldering components and wires, according to the mechanical structure can be divided into internal heating electric soldering iron and external heating electric soldering iron, according to the function can be divided into non-soldering iron and tin-absorbing electric soldering iron, according to different uses are divided into high-power electric soldering iron and low-power electric soldering iron.

    The externally heated electric soldering iron is composed of a soldering iron tip, a soldering iron core, a shell, a wooden handle, a power lead, a plug and other parts. Because the soldering iron tip is installed inside the soldering iron core, it is called an externally heated electric soldering iron. The soldering iron core is the key component of the electric soldering iron, which is composed of the heating wire wound parallel to a hollow porcelain tube, the mica sheet in the middle is insulated, and two wires are connected to the 220V AC power supply.

    1. To select appropriate solder, low melting point solder wire for soldering electronic components should be selected.

    2. Flux, dissolved in 25% rosin in 75% alcohol (weight ratio) as flux.

    4. Soldering method, polish the pad and the pins of the component with fine sandpaper and apply flux. After all the solder on the solder joint is melted and submerged in the component lead, the soldering iron tip is gently lifted up along the pins of the component to leave the solder joint.

    5. The welding time should not be too long, otherwise it is easy to burn the components, and if necessary, you can use tweezers to clamp the pins to help dissipate heat.

    6. The solder joint should be in the shape of a sine crest, the surface should be bright and smooth, with tin-free thorns and a moderate amount of tin.

    7. After the soldering is completed, the residual flux on the circuit board should be cleaned with alcohol to prevent the carbonized flux from affecting the normal operation of the circuit.

    8. The integrated circuit should be soldered last, and the electric soldering iron should be reliably grounded, or the waste heat should be used for soldering after the power is off. Or use a special socket for integrated circuits, and then plug in the integrated circuit after soldering the socket.

    The thermostatic electric soldering iron is through the attraction and separation of soft magnetic materials and magnets to achieve automatic temperature control. The constant temperature electric soldering iron is generally 45W, intermittently energized and power-off, the actual power consumption is 25W, and the transformer is used for 24V power supply, AC and DC dual-use. Thermostatic electric soldering iron has the advantages of energy saving, high efficiency, low consumption and long life, and is an ideal soldering tool for electronic product production and electronic repair industry.

    When soldering integrated circuits, transistors and their components that are vulnerable to heat, consider using a 20W internal heating or 25W external heating electric soldering iron. When soldering thicker wires or coaxial cables, consider using a 50W internal heating or 45 75W external heating electric soldering iron. When welding larger components, such as metal chassis grounding solder tabs, an electric soldering iron of more than 100W should be used.

    The shape of the soldering iron tip should be adapted to the surface requirements of the welded parts and the assembly density of the product.

    Precautions should be taken when using an electric soldering iron:

    1. When using an electric soldering iron for soldering operation, there are a variety of gripping methods for the electric soldering iron, mainly including forward grip, reverse mention, pen grip, etc.

    No matter what kind of grip method is used, you must pay attention to the direction of the power wire, which should be drawn from the back of the hand or the direction of the arm, and the wire should not be placed in the direction of the soldering iron tip to prevent burning the wire and causing danger.

    2. During the use of the electric soldering iron, it should not be placed at will, but should be placed on a suitable soldering iron frame to avoid damage to the electric soldering iron tip due to collision; At the same time, you should also pay attention to handling with care.

    Place the soldering iron can not be close to flammable and explosive objects, avoid scalding, scalding items, and cut off the power supply in time after the use of the electric soldering iron. Extend the life of the soldering iron. Prevents oxidation of the soldering iron tip.

    3. When using the soldering iron for the first time, it is easy to make some mistakes, such as: whether the soldering iron is used immediately or not, always plug the soldering iron into the power supply first, so that the soldering iron is in working condition.

    When you want to use an electric soldering iron, you find that the temperature of the soldering iron is too high or the oxidation of the soldering iron tip is serious, and it is difficult to use Some users think that as long as the electric soldering iron has heat, they can solder components regardless of the situation of the soldering iron tip.

    In the case of thick oxide layer or dirt, long-term soldering will not only have poor soldering quality, but also cause the circuit board pads to fall off or components to be soldered.

    4. When welding, the electric soldering iron is processed first, and then welded, which not only solders, but also saves soldering time.

    5. After cutting off the power supply, it is best to use the residual heat to put a layer of tin on the soldering iron tip to protect the soldering iron tip.

    6. The sponge is used to collect tin slag and tin beads, and it is suitable to pinch it just without water by hand.

    1. First of all, switch the power switch to the ON position, adjust the temperature setting adjustment button to 200, and then heat to the required working temperature (350 380) after the heating indicator is extinguished; If the temperature is abnormal, it must be stopped and sent for repair.

    2. Then, start to use, welding is divided into five steps, which are preparation, heating weldment, melting weldment, and connecting the two sections of wire together through these three parts.

    3. Then, then open the solder, and finally remove the soldering iron, so that the soldering wire is completed, of course, just soldering together can not be regarded as the use of the constant temperature soldering iron.

    4. After using the thermostatic soldering iron, clean and wipe the soldering iron tip and add a little tin wire to protect it, then adjust the temperature setting adjustment button to the lowest temperature that can be set, then switch the power switch to the OFF position, and finally unplug the power plug.
